Kore Mining Accumulated Depreciation Calculation

The cumulative depreciation of an asset up to a single point in its life. Regardless of the method used to calculate it, the depreciation of an asset during a single period is added to the previous period's accumulated depreciation to get the current accumulated depreciation.

Kore Mining Business Description

Kore Mining Ltd is an exploration stage company. It is engaged in the acquisition, exploration, and development of exploration and evaluation of mineral properties in the United States and Canada. It is focused on the exploration of its California gold projects, Imperial and Long Valley.
